Description
These buttery shortbread cookies are loaded with colorful rainbow sprinkles, making them a fun and festive treat for holidays or parties.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/2 cup rainbow sprinkles
Instructions
- In a large bowl, cream together the softened butter and sugar until light and fluffy.
- Add the vanilla extract and mix well.
- Gradually stir in the flour until a dough forms.
- Fold in the rainbow sprinkles.
- Roll the dough into a log, wrap in plastic, and chill for 30 minutes.
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Slice the log into 1/4-inch cookies and place on a baking sheet.
- Bake for 10-12 minutes or until edges are golden.
- Cool on a wire rack before serving.
Notes
For extra festivity, add food coloring to the dough. Store in an airtight container for up to 5 days.
